“I thank God we only conceded 3 goals to Karela” – Kotoko coach Fabin

Asante Kotoko coach Paa Kwesi Fabin is singing praises to God despite Asante Kotoko’s embarrassing loss to newly-promoted Karela United.

The record Ghana Premier League side were picked apart 3-1 at the CAM Park in Aiyinase, home of the Karela. Goals from Moro Ibrahim, Abdul Ganiu Ishmael and Maxwell Baakoh condemned the Porcupine Warriors to their 5th defeat of the season that’s only 11 matches old.

Karela were so dominant, it could have ended up more embarrassing for Kotoko but for the splendid performance of goalkeeper Felix Annan; an observation that was not lost on Fabin.

“They scored two goals in the first half and scored one in the second half, if not for the brilliance of our goalkeeper, they would have scored more”, he said.

“So we thank God we lost by three goals to one,” Fabin told the media after the game.

Kotoko next host Bechem United as Paa Kwesi Fabin’s job hangs by the thread.
